#a266de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a266de is composed of 63.5% red, 40%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27% cyan, 54.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 270 degrees, a saturation of 64.5% and a lightness of 63.5%. #a266de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#4500bd.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#a266de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a266de has RGB values of R:162, G:102,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 10643166.

Hex triplet a266de #a266de
RGB Decimal 162, 102, 222 rgb(162,102,222)
RGB Percent 63.5, 40, 87.1 rgb(63.5%,40%,87.1%)
CMYK 27, 54, 0, 13
HSL 270°, 64.5, 63.5 hsl(270,64.5%,63.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 270°, 54.1, 87.1
Web Safe 9966cc #9966cc
CIE-LAB 54.51, 46.91, -52.438
XYZ 32.834, 22.458, 71.708
xyY 0.259, 0.177, 22.458
CIE-LCH 54.51, 70.358, 311.815
CIE-LUV 54.51, 18.943, -86.967
Hunter-Lab 47.39, 40.741, -56.541
Binary 10100010, 01100110, 11011110

Shades and Tints of #a266de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050208 is the darkest color, while #faf7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a266de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a29fa5 is the less saturated color, while #a249fb is the most saturated one.
